ANSTO AWARDS
This year, the Australian Nuclear Science and Technology Organisation (ANSTO) invited primary schools in Greater Sydney/Illawarra and Melbourne to participate in their Shorebirds Competition. Students in Years 3 to 6 were asked to create a public awareness poster for a threatened shorebird found in Australia.
This activity required learning and thinking about the different threats to shorebirds and their coastal and wetland habitats. It also enabled students to reflect on their contribution to this growing issue, and how they could encourage others to take action to prevent further environmental impact.
